Transaction 33f79250449659fea2136244f4b132bcd1a80118a9466751916323b3197a5285
1 Input
1 Output
-
33f79250449659fea2136244f4b132bcd1a80118a9466751916323b3197a5285:0
- value
- 188596
- script pubkey
- OP_0 OP_PUSHBYTES_20 d76b7334443753c4760aac4bcf7d9bc6636ca864
- address
- bc1q6a4hxdzyxafugas2439u7lvmce3ke2ryrqj9ry